From a jigsaw puzzle of offcuts to a beautiful chopping board which is a THANK YOU GIFT to Dean and Frances at Living Timber in Penrith for their support of the local woodworking community as they celebrate 10 years in business. 

It’s been polished with Kustom Grit step#1 and step#2 Food Grade Polish and put together Titebond 3 and Starbond Medium CA; both from Living Timber, my local supplier.

The chopping board is heavy Aussie Hardwood and almost 20" [500mm] long by 10" [250mm] wide & 1.5" [38mm] thick.

 Gorgeous “Grey Iron Bark” offcuts from Dean’s free offcuts bin, thank you

Beautiful!!  Curious how you joined the endgrain pieces together. Really like the different shades of the wood. 
All the pieces/offcuts were biscuited (sides & ends) and glued with titebond 3, even the two end pieces were biscuited.
